Output 88bd20638058936b65bb6da9906847e1f2043a4046278677dbb394d77729e26f:0

value
32045000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6039c7269b66332845ba10e541c973911e2d9b88 OP_EQUAL
address
3ATp1SWXF6VJsYV6vAME3XV4gkjWQ33VB4
transaction
88bd20638058936b65bb6da9906847e1f2043a4046278677dbb394d77729e26f
confirmations
464774
spent
true